MEMO — Quarterly Cash-Flow Forecast

To the incoming director: Q3 projections for Varento Logistics show receipts of 4.2m against outflows of 3.9m, leaving modest headroom. Collections from the Ostermere account remain slow, and we have assumed a 30-day lag. Capital spend is deferred except the depot refit. Treasury recommends holding the revolving facility untouched this quarter. The assumption driving these figures is summarised below.

management briefing: Project Zorix slips by six weeks because of the audit delay.

## Step 4: Cut over the retention sweeper

Stop the old Fenwick sweeper cron before starting the new Driftbin service — running both double-deletes tombstoned rows. Deploy driftbin-sweeper v2.3+, set RETENTION_DAYS to match the old config (default 90), and confirm the dry-run pass logs zero unexpected candidates. Only then enable destructive mode. Verify the audit table receives one row per sweep. The sweeper needs direct primary access; replicas lag too far for safe deletes. Configure it with the connection string that follows.

primary connection of tagug-bafog = mssql://fraael_svc:9CiqiENOXBhwDy@db-c70f.qirvansoft.test:5432/kelax

# Build Provenance: Incremental Rebuilds on Mosswire

Quick primer: Mosswire only rebuilds pages whose content hash changed, so "why didn't my page update?" usually means the source hash matched. Every incremental run writes a provenance record — which inputs, which template version, which cache entries it reused. If output looks stale, don't nuke the cache first; check the provenance log. Each record is keyed by the token that appears below.

build token for fafof-tageg: htk21_f30a3062ec5a0972b3bbf

**Q: Why does the ChronoGate reader report duplicate splits for some runners?**

The ChronoGate Mk4 polls each timing mat twice per pass, and plugins that subscribe to raw antenna events will see both reads. Use the deduplicated `split.confirmed` event instead of `antenna.read` unless you need signal-strength data. Dedup windows are configurable per race in Pacelight Console. The full event reference for plugin authors is maintained on our internal docs page.

runbook for haduf-tadup: https://confluence.tolvaqsys.internal/display/display/display/8e81e604